When you need mobile app developers for USA jobs you are going to find applicants of every imaginable skill level. Most of the applicants have knowledge. What they most often lack is experience. When you are trying to hire someone for a job you need to be sure they can handle themselves. It's recommended that you use hands on testing and open ended questions to get a clear picture of their abilities.
Hands on testing does not necessarily mean that you have the applicant design a fully functional application on the spot. If it were that easy, you wouldn't be hiring a professional. It can be an application based program or some other faulty device. You simply want to see a baseline knowledge and application process that assures of a high skill level.
it is hard to hire for a technical team when you do not have the same extensive training that team members have. You will need to have a cheat sheet or alternative evaluation method in order to confirm their abilities. Usually, you can get a company expert to assist you in the evaluation of technical skills.
Open ended technical questions give you a firm idea of their knowledge level. For some of the technical questions you may need to have someone draw up a cheat sheet, or you can have the interview sent through via web cam to someone who may be more knowledgeable than you about this particular subject. Remember to follow all legal requirements about informing the applicant about video and audio recordings.
Very good applicants will not only have plenty of experience, but also proof of their work to offer. All answers that you receive should not just be accurate but be given with confidence and assurance. Guessing a few of the right answers is not the same as knowing them. If an applicant can offer insight into improving tomorrow's technology through today's applications you are looking at a good candidate.
While it is hard to hire someone for a technical job when you are not all that technically savvy, you should be able to find mobile app developers for USA jobs reasonably quickly. Get a consultant for the technical aspects if you need one. Once you have landed your first brilliant mind for the team it gets easier to recognize real talent.
